|
EDA365欢迎您登录!
您需要 登录 才可以下载或查看,没有帐号?注册
x
Contents:9 Z% N8 r/ I, h& P* W
1 h* J; e0 u0 U3 E2 K% l1、FPGA编程语言
% {& f# I- d- p5 d8 `% m0 H: N0 B( L; T# H
2、FPGA使用工具$ u; ?) e7 X& R* T" d
, G; o9 S* W3 ?% q1 o% p' {% O
% l- ~5 B9 z# f0 t, @
正文:7 H! t% @0 O! H% U; Y
/ d, O8 ]: G& T+ w1 G! w8 p3 R 刚接触FPGA,什么都不知道,这个系列就一步步建立起FPGA的知识。这篇做一个集合。这些文章包括的内容:工具、语言。
3 j, W# a- ~1 {1 }/ G0 ]; T
+ y7 c/ P5 z: \7 j5 W" g6 } 首先什么是FPGA:(1)PLD,DSP,EDA,FPGA区别, (2)What is FPGA? How does that work?
4 i' i9 m" |# _
h/ I0 d8 @6 k9 S' W R7 Z1、编程语言( ], l+ U* ^) H. E! p; j' a# z
+ R5 X [2 C' e0 T! Q
FPGA是一种可编程逻辑阵列。所以对其编程的语言有:verilog, VHDL。大部份人都用verilog:Verilog入门教程
2 v: J8 [4 S4 y1 b' U( @% n) O* O" ] U6 q2 }& r z
' r4 E% z% @9 K; `7 B% r
8 d g; q& Q' h: F& Q
2、工具:. z, ~# B+ R8 {1 x8 g; o
/ Y# n- G/ _' r m* x1 O 第一,FPGA生产的厂家基本上只有两家:Xilinx,Altera(被Intel收购)。而两家公司各自为营,各自生产自己的FPGA板,并各自对自家的FPGA板提供软件支持。1、主要FPGA公司一览、2、两家大企业FPGA型号一览
/ M v6 T) B; ` O
( M- H$ ^7 m9 Z. ^' s5 K. b; b8 G 第二,Xilinx和Intel,两家FPGA开发工具:! E0 t* l" y/ P
# B* |) l b( p1 c& K
Intel(或叫Altera)是:Quartus II + ModelSim9 W/ K$ H8 F2 |+ K! s L
0 \& q; q c$ i2 |: q/ b Xilinx是:ISE 或者 Vivado(Vivado是赛灵思出的改进版,以后应该会逐渐替代ISE)
. t" e! b* G/ r [% m; E2 A3 k' A( k
当然,你可能会看到很多用ModelSim或者VCS做联合仿真。但其实本身这些Quartus或Vivado的集成开发环境就包含这些功能,只是有人会觉得ModelSim或者VCS更快,更好。
4 O- x$ q n* i; n( r, t( p6 \* h' V% N4 J S
7 y. R; E) ^2 @* R/ A. R3 \' h. S5 M9 E" h7 Y( P' o5 r9 v
" M& Y6 l; |% F/ ^+ U! P* L" c: }# M. X* y! b
; M P" y7 R0 g# a
|
|